Unifiez vos données grâce aux UUID

Une intégration complète et bidirectionnelle via Make


Appareils utilisés par Melkal

Dans un environnement professionnel où tout va très vite, et où les outils numériques se multiplient, la capacité à synchroniser des données de manière fiable et sécurisée est devenue primordiale. Melkal répond parfaitement à ce besoin : grâce à ses fonctionnalités avancées et à son ouverture via API, cette caisse 100 % cloud s’interface avec Google Sheets, Make (Integromat) et bien d’autres applications. La clé ? L’utilisation des UUID, des identifiants uniques dans le monde entier, qui garantissent l’alignement de toutes vos données clients, produits et ventes.

Une caisse 100 % cloud pensée pour l’écosystème numérique

Melkal propose une approche résolument moderne de la caisse enregistreuse. Entièrement basé sur le cloud, il est accessible à tout instant depuis un ordinateur, une tablette ou un smartphone, ce qui évite les contraintes liées à l’installation d’un logiciel lourd ou aux mises à jour manuelles.

Mais la vraie force de Melkal tient dans son ouverture : l’application propose des connecteurs Make permettant d’échanger des données avec n’importe quel outil tiers. Que vous utilisiez déjà un site e-commerce, un CRM, une plateforme d’e-mailing ou encore des fichiers Excel, vous pouvez brancher Melkal à votre existant. L’objectif est clair : unifier votre écosystème de vente et de gestion autour d’une unique source de vérité.

Les UUID, des identifiants uniques pour tout un écosystème

Le socle de cette unification réside dans l’emploi des UUID (Universally Unique Identifier). Plutôt qu’utiliser des numéros séquentiels comme “client n°1, n°2, n°3...” risquant d’entrer en conflit entre différentes apps, un UUID est généré selon une norme internationale et garantit une quasi-absence de doublons dans le monde.

Grâce à cette caractéristique, un contact ou un produit identifié par un UUID dans Melkal peut être reconnu sans confusion dans Google Sheets, un CRM, ou n’importe quel autre service. Les collisions sont ainsi évitées, ce qui supprime d’emblée le risque de fusionner malencontreusement deux fiches similaires, ou à l’inverse de créer des doublons difficilement repérables.

Un exemple concret avec Google Sheets

Dans l’exemple pratique que nous présentons, Google Sheets sert de point de centralisation de vos données clients. Vous importez, saisissez ou collectez des informations en provenance d’applications diverses : formulaires en ligne, réseaux sociaux, salons professionnels, etc.

Pourquoi Google Sheets ? Parce que c’est un outil universel et très apprécié pour sa simplicité. Cependant, le principe reste le même avec d’autres systèmes (Airtable, CRM, etc.). Dans la feuille de calcul, chaque contact dispose d’une colonne “UUID”. Si un contact n’en a pas, un petit script l’ajoute automatiquement. Et si le contact en possède déjà un (en provenance d’une autre application), il est tout simplement conservé tel quel.

Cette méthode garantit qu’à chaque fois que vous ajoutez un nouveau prospect dans Google Sheets, vous lui attribuez un UUID unique. Lorsqu’il est ensuite envoyé vers Melkal, ce dernier sait le reconnaître et l’enregistrer, sans créer de doublon.

L’automatisation avec Make (Integromat)

Pour pousser encore plus loin l’efficacité de ce mécanisme, on fait appel à Make (anciennement Integromat), plateforme d’automatisation qui sert de “chef d’orchestre” entre toutes vos applications. Voici les grands principes :

  • Webhooks : Melkal déclenche un appel (webhook) vers Make à chaque nouvel élément (création ou modification de client, par exemple).
  • Recherche par UUID : Make reçoit les données, analyse l’UUID et va immédiatement chercher la ligne correspondante dans Google Sheets.
  • Création ou mise à jour : Si l’UUID est trouvé, la ligne est mise à jour ; sinon, Make crée une nouvelle fiche avec les données reçues. Et l’opération inverse se produit lorsqu’un nouveau contact apparaît dans Google Sheets : il est automatiquement poussé dans Melkal.

Résultat : tout se fait en temps réel, sans que vous ayez à manipuler quoi que ce soit. La fiche client ou prospect est rigoureusement la même dans Melkal, dans Google Sheets et dans n’importe quel autre outil connecté à Make.

Pourquoi choisir Melkal pour votre commerce ?

1. Une solution 100 % cloud
Vous n’avez plus besoin de vous soucier d’installer des logiciels ou de gérer des bases de données en local. Melkal est toujours à jour et accessible en un clic, depuis n’importe où.

2. Une API ouverte et riche
Contrairement à de nombreuses caisses fermées, Melkal propose des modules Make prêts à l’emploi. Cela vous permet d’interconnecter Melkal avec votre écosystème (e-commerce, CRM, comptabilité…).

3. La flexibilité des UUID
Melkal sait générer ses propres UUID, mais il sait aussi reprendre ceux qui viennent d’autres outils. Cette compatibilité est idéale pour éviter de perdre les identifiants existants et maintenir une traçabilité solide de vos données d’un bout à l’autre de votre système.

4. Une configuration rapide
Vous pouvez en quelques minutes ajouter un webhook dans Melkal, coller son URL dans un scénario Make et constater en direct la synchronisation. Même sans connaissances avancées, vous trouverez le processus accessible.

Conclusion : Un écosystème fluide pour booster votre business

En choisissant Melkal, vous ne faites pas que moderniser votre caisse : vous posez les fondations d’un écosystème de gestion entièrement fluide. L’utilisation des UUID garantit la fiabilité et l’unicité de vos informations, tandis que Make assure le transit automatique entre Melkal, Google Sheets et n’importe quel autre service en ligne.

Avec ce trio gagnant – Melkal, UUID et Make –, vous économisez un temps précieux, vous réduisez les tâches répétitives et vous éliminez les erreurs de duplication. Résultat, vous pouvez vous concentrer sur ce qui compte vraiment : la satisfaction de vos clients et la croissance de votre entreprise.



La vidéo de présentation sur Vimeo
La vidéo avec son sommaire détaillé sur notre centre d'aide